121. The purchaser of a power-generating unit requires c consecutive successful start-ups before the unit will be accepted. Assume that the outcomes of individual start-ups are independent of one another.

Let p denote the probability that any particular start-up is successful. The random variable of interest is X  the number of start-ups that must be made prior to acceptance. Give the pmf of X for the case c  2. If p  .9, what is P(X 8)? [Hint:

For x  5, express p(x) recursively in terms of the pmf evaluated at the smaller values x  3, x  4, . . . , 2.] (This problem was suggested by the article Evaluation of a Start-Up Demonstration Test, J. Qual. Tech., 1983: 103—106.)
